Fri Dec 5th The Northwood Wheelers club dinner. I got four medals this year, but had rather too much to drink [someone introduced a sequence of drinks called “traffic lights”: green (Creme de Menthe) followed by amber (yellow Chartreuse) and the red (Cherry Brandy)]. Home at 1.15 a.m. in a very thick fog [This was the start of the infamous 'killer smog' of December 1952 that brought all of London to a virtual standstill, and severely curtailed our cycling activities].

Sat Dec 6th 35 miles I had a bit of a hang-over this morning [!] but still managed to ride over to Wealdstone in the thickening fog, and then to Alan Stratman's and Brian Huggins's in the afternoon. We went to the cinema in the evening.

Sun Dec 7th Did not go out today because the fog was so thick.

Mon Dec 8th 10 miles Club night. Still very foggy but not quite so bad. Had a drink in "The Knot".

Sun Dec 21st 67 miles 30 miles during the week. Today we went out through the lanes beyond Chesham and found a delightful pub – played darts. Warm, sunny and a very nice day indeed.

Sat Dec 27th Did 47 miles during the week and 'celebrated' Christmas with the club on Wednesday 24th. I bought a new wheel from Gordon Prangley's. We all went round to Alan's house in the evening for a party.

Sun Dec 28th 52 miles Got up rather late after last nights party. Phoned Roger up and went for a ride round London down through Paddington, Piccadilly, Kensington, Whitehall, Fulham, Hammersmith and Shepherd's Bush. Roads were surprisingly quiet. Home for tea and then had a party at my place. A very cold day. Brian Major was rather drunk last night!

Mon Dec 29th 16 miles Up late again after last night's party. Went round to Laurence Plaskett's and then into Eastcote. Met Brian Huggins in Eastcote and had a cup of coffee with him at the Rendezvous. He is off to Padgate [the start of his National Service in the RAF] tomorrow. We went for a short ride through Ruislip and then home for tea. Club night in the evening; had a pint at "The Knot" and took bookings for next Sundays run through the Chilterns.
